Black boxing fighters are classified according to their level of cultivation and are divided into four levels: foundation building, golden elixir, primordial infant, and returning to the void.

As for the Divine Transformation and Mahayana stages, monsters or human cultivators with this level of cultivation naturally don't need to fight dirty boxing to earn money. They can make a living by doing anything, even if they go to a new energy factory to sell themselves as batteries and soak in a jar for a year, they can earn enough for ten years of food expenses.

That’s right, in the extremely capitalized Demon Alliance, selling one’s skin to power plants is also a way to make a living.

Many powerful monsters with high cultivation levels have no education and their innate magical powers are not suitable for making money, so they simply choose to sell themselves to support their families.

In addition to selling skins to generate electricity in electric fields, one can also sell blood, bone marrow, or participate in the elixir test at Jinling University Medical School.

Unless the innate magical power has special lethality, the Demon Alliance military generally will not recruit immigrant demons into the army. Even if one has high cultivation and is good at fighting, he or she may not be able to make a name for himself in the Demon Alliance system by force.

After all, if ordinary people put on the latest version of the immortal-level Iron Man armor, their combat power can reach the immortal level. Wen Rui recruited a group of monsters, so he really didn't need them to be cannon fodder.

Wen Rui's greatest expectation for the monsters is that they can live a clear and decent life and pass on their diverse genes.

Underground black boxing gyms are definitely not allowed to open in the main urban area, not because there will be casualties during fights between players, but because it violates fire regulations, and high taxes are imposed as it involves gambling.

Although the murder case must be solved, both parties will sign a life and death agreement before the fight. The spirit of the contract is highly respected in the Demon Alliance and is regulated by special laws.

If one party dies in a fight after signing the life and death agreement, according to the contract, the other party does not need to bear legal responsibility.

Gambling is also allowed in the Demon Alliance, but official supervision is strict, it is difficult to obtain a license, and the business tax is also the highest.

Black boxing gyms are opened in shanty towns mostly to avoid taxes. The big bosses behind the scenes may not necessarily be thugs from the shanty towns, but may be big shots from the upper city.
